Umeå University’s new vision: knowledge and innovation in focus 

NEWS A university in a modern society that takes responsibility for the future and is internationally recognised for quality, impact and attractiveness. This is how Umeå University wants to meet the major global challenges of our time. 

The climate crisis, a difficult international security situation, shifting politics and new demands from employers and students affect how the University needs to develop to meet the future. At the same time, there are opportunities for improving the quality of education, increasing collaboration with third-parties and making the University even more relevant and attractive for students, staff and partners. 

“In a time of major societal challenges, it is more important than ever for the University to take more responsibility and contribute knowledge, perspective and determination – locally, nationally and globally. The new vision highlights our role as a hub of development where northern Sweden is seen as an attractive place for developing new ideas that lead to more research breakthroughs and innovations,” says Tora Holmberg, Vice-Chancellor. 

The vision stakes out the path for the University’s development through 2035 and is intended to make Umeå University one of Sweden’s leading institutions of higher education and internationally recognised for quality, impact and attractiveness. 

The University will also provide important perspectives and solutions to the societal challenges of our time from our position in Northern Europe.

Enthusiasm and pride  

The work with developing the vision has been ongoing since autumn 2025 with the support of a working committee led by project manager Mikael Elofsson, Professor at the Department of Chemistry. 

“The enthusiasm out in the organisation has been great, which says something about the power of the finalised vision. It increases the potential that students, employees and partners experience the vision as meaningful and feel pride in being a part of it,” says Mikael Elofsson. 

Through dialogue with employees and students, workshops, and discussions in various forums, the working committee has collected perspectives and ideas from throughout the organisation. These dialogues form the basis for and have shaped the vision as adopted by the University Board in February 2026. 

Strategies for realising the vision  

The vision also includes a number of strategies that describe how the University will act concretely as it works toward 2035. These strategies describe how Umeå University will use its breadth to achieve excellence, such as through strong national and international research collaborations, prioritised research areas and cutting-edge education for students from around the world.

Through attractive research and educational environments, clear career paths, modern infrastructure and a unique culture of collaboration, Umeå University will create the conditions for achieving excellence, innovation and lifelong learning. At the same time, the University must take clear societal responsibility by being a regional development engine, strengthening the innovative power of research and safeguarding democracy, academic freedom and critical thinking.
